The postcode BL7 9FJ is located in Bolton, in the county of Greater Manchester. It was introduced in June 1998 and terminated in June 2000.BL7 9FJ is a large user postcode, usually allocated to a single address receiving at least 500 mail items per day.

BL7 9FJ is one of the least de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 7.5 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of BL7 9FJ as Suburbanites > Suburban achievers > Comfortable suburbia.

The closest road name to BL7 9FJ is Conningsby Close which is centered 51 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Hospital Road and is 180 m away. The closest railway station is Bromley Cross Rail Station, 1.27 km away.

The closest primary school to BL7 9FJ (for ages 11 and under) is St John the Evangelist RC Primary School, Bromley Cross, Bolton.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on September 25, 2018.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Turton School. The last OFSTED inspection on January 22, 2019 rated this school as Good

Policing for BL7 9FJ is covered by the Greater Manchester police force association and Bolton Teaching is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
